在 HTML 中,
虽然
### 什么是 iframe?
iframe(内联框架,英文名称为 inline frame)元素是 HTML5 中的一个标签,可以用来嵌入另一个 HTML 文档或者嵌入同一个文档的其他页面。使用 iframe,您可以嵌入外部网站的内容,比如视频、音频、地图、广告等。
在应用中,使用 iframe 实现跨域共享并不是唯一的功能,也可以将 iframe 当做板块,将同一个网页分成多个区域,便于灵活控制页面中的内容。因此,在设计和开发 Web 站点时,学习使用 iframe 尤为重要。
### iframe 的使用
1. 基本使用方法
使用
``` html
```
2. 设置 iframe 宽高
如果您希望 iframe 元素在您的网页中显示的大小不一样,那么可以设置 width 和 height 属性,如下所示:
``` html
```
此代码会将 iframe 元素的宽度设置为 500 像素,高度设置为 300 像素。
3. 指定 iframe 的样式
您可以使用 CSS 样式来修改用
```css
iframe {
border: 1px solid gray;
}
```
4. 插入其他 Web 网站内容
使用
``` html
```
当在浏览器中打开此网页时,将在您的网站中嵌入百度网页。
### 注意事项
#### 1. 避免 iframe 中嵌套 iframe
不要使用 iframe 嵌套 iframe。如果在
#### 2. 不要嵌入不安全的内容
在
* 如果您将要嵌入的内容是从您自己的网站引用的,请确保您的网站是安全且没有病毒或恶意代码。
* 如果您从其他网站引用内容,请确保您访问的是安全的网站,并且您从该网站获取的内容是可信赖的。
#### 3. iframe 必须有标准的 DOCTYPE 和 meta 标记
为了确保您的网页在所有浏览器中正常运行,您必须为当前页面定义正确的 DOCTYPE 和 meta 标记。另外,也确保您在
部分中关于字符集的声明正确,同时建议使用 “UTF-8” 字符集。#### 4. 配置 iframe 的 security 设置
默认情况下,
#### 5. 不要用iframe嵌入整个网站
不要致力于在同一个 iframe 中显示整个网站,与其这样,更好的方法是让iframe只显示当前页面所需的内容,在用户交互时再加载下一个页面。
### 结论
综上所述,